Frequent Design Misinterpretations Cause Costly Rework
Solution: Digitally Coordinated Drafting for Absolute Clarity
Historically, handoffs between architects, engineers, and contractors have led to discrepancies in design intent. Even minor differences between plans, sections, elevations, and others could result in costly costs associated with design modifications, construction delays and additional request for information (RFI).
With the use of Revit and advanced computer-aided design (CAD) tools, modern architectural drafter maintain consistency across all drawing views (plans, elevations, sections, and details) can ensure consistent drawing elements across all disciplines achieve absolute clarity.
Digitally coordinated drafting ensures:
- One standard source for all disciplines.
- Fewer design conflicts during coordination.
- Faster and clearer communication with all contractors.
As a result, teams spend less effort dealing with conflicts and focus their efforts on project advancement.
Inaccurate Drawings Slow Down Construction
Contractors rely on architectural drawings extensively to plan construction schedules, calculate material estimates and prepare shop drawings, as well as execute the construction process in the field. Incomplete, outdated or incorrect drawings will throw-off the whole construction schedule.
Solution: Precision-Driven Drafting that Reduces Construction Risk
- Accurate dimensional representations.
- Cleanly layered drawings with proper annotations.
- Well-coordinated layout detail drawings.
- Current drawing revisions.
This reduces construction confusion at the job site and enables contractors to work with confidence while avoiding or reducing downtime, and un-necessary job site changes.
Difficulty Managing Large Volumes of Drawings
When large building projects are being built, there typically will be hundreds, if not thousands, of drawings. When an organization does not have established standardized drafting workflows, it becomes nearly impossible to keep track of revisions; to maintain standards; and to align all members of the project team.

Solution: Standardized Drafting Workflows for Better Control
Having standard templates; naming conventions and Autodesk CAD - BIM standards allows for a streamlined workflow.
Benefit include:
- Faster Drawing Updates.
- Consistent Deliverables throughout each phase.
- Easy Version Control/Document Management.
All of these benefits will produce predictable drafting workflows for use by all project stakeholders.

Poor Coordination Between Trades
Architectural drawings must align with structural and mechanical, electrical, and plumbing layouts. Misaligned drawings lead to coordination issues, costly redesigns, and unnecessary site adjustments.
Solution: Integrated Drafting that Improves Multidisciplinary Coordination
To resolve these coordination challenges, greater use of integrated drafting will improve coordination among the trades. With BIM-enabled drafting, architects, engineers, and MEP teams work on coordinated models.
Outcomes include:
- Clash-free documentation
- Better alignment between architecture, structure, and MEP
- Smoother design-to-construction transition
- This ensures that projects reach construction with far fewer surprises.
